Welcome to the Gridwright plugin program. Plugins extend the crossword generator by registering fill strategies and clue sources through the manifest. Before your first build, you'll need access to the sandbox signing store, which ships sealed for every new author account. Run the setup tool, accept the plugin license, and unseal the store when prompted. Keep the passphrase offline and never commit it. The sandbox recovery passphrase for first-time unsealing is as follows.

strongbox words: lamys-novix-oliael-lamys-frawyn-eliath-kasath-pelael-norwyn-novix-casdor-belix-kasvan-julath

Subject: Welcome to the Bramblewick rotation

Hey Priya,

Welcome aboard! Quick heads-up before your first shift: the queue-depth autoscaler on Hopperline occasionally overreacts to burst traffic and spins up too many workers. It self-corrects in ~10 minutes, so don't panic-page anyone. Everything you need — thresholds, override commands, who to ping — is on the on-call wiki page.

Cheers,
Tomas

operations page: https://confluence.lumicsys.internal/projects/display/projects/display

## Env Vars — Bannercrest Rollout (Eng Sync)

Consent banner ships to 10% of Dovermark traffic Thursday. Required vars: `BANNER_REGION_MODE` (set to `strict`), `BANNER_VARIANT` (use `b2`), and the consent-log endpoint. Staging already updated; prod pending sign-off. One gap remains: the consent-log write credential isn't in the prod file yet. Add it on the line below.

sealed setting: ARCHIVE_KEY3=c1f

/**
 * Maximum batch size for the Givenward donation-receipt mailer.
 * Receipts are queued nightly and flushed in batches; anything above
 * this limit historically tripped the Mossbrook relay's throttle and
 * delayed tax receipts by a full day. Do not raise without load-testing
 * the relay first. The last validated run is recorded under the
 * token below.
 */

build token for yahog-bawef: htk4_ec31

## Releases

Quick note for the sync: GarageGlance v2.4 ships the occupancy feed for the Marlowe Street deck, now polling sensors every 30 seconds instead of two minutes. Counts should stop drifting during rush hour. Tag releases off `main`, run the feed smoke test, and ping Tova if the diff looks weird. All release artifacts must be verified against the key below.

signing key of tahog-tajog = bky6_QV8tna